Subject Statement of Intent

At Banks St Stephen's School Primary School we make music an enjoyable learning experience. We encourage children to participate in a variety of musical experiences through which we aim to build up their confidence.

Through listening, appraising, singing, playing, improvising, composing and evaluating, children learn about the structure and organisation of music. We teach them to listen and to appreciate different forms of music from a variety of times and cultures and develop a greater understanding and appreciation of the world we live in.

We believe that every child should have the opportunity to achieve their musical potential and we aim to nurture and encourage musical development across the school.

Banks St Stephen's C of E School understands that music can inspire and motivate children and play an important role in personal development.
